Samsung Anycall J758 is the company's newest 3G handset. There is nothing special about it, features are pretty usual for a simple cell phone and include a 1.3Mpix camera, 3G connectivity, Bluetooth and USB connectivity, 1.8" 262K TFT color display, 8MB of internal memory + External SD (up to 1GB). In addition, it comes with Google features like Mail and Search.

Samsung's latest SPH-M4650 WM6-based PDA Phone was upgraded with a Marvell PXA 300 Application Processor. The new CPU will boost overall performance of the handset, as well as optimize multimedia and business applications functionality, while consuming less power. The new version of the Samsung SPH-M4650 will soon be available in Korea.

Here are some pictures of the new Samsung SGH-J758. It is a 3G cell phone equipped with a media player, an embedded digicam, microSD slot, security tracing and sound recording. It measures 99 x 48 x 17.8 mm and weighs just 79 grams. Available colors include black, pink, and silver, blue and red color scheme.

Samsung has announced its newest Anycall F338 Celebrity Edition music phone. The handset comes bundled with mini live performances of Justin Cheng, Kary Ng and RubberBand and delivers outstanding sound quality. Anycall F338 features include HSDPA connectivity, 2Mpix camera with 4x digital zoom + front VGA cam for video calls, quick access to the music interface, stereo Bluetooth with A2DP, and a microSDHC slot (up to 4GB).

FCC has just approved the new Samsung U940, of which we first heard last month. There is almost no information available about the device, but judging by the pictures it is most likely an update for the Samsung F700. It has a wide touch-sensitive display, a sliding QWERTY keyboard, and might also feature a 2Mpix camera, 150MB of on-board, a microSD slot, and Stereo Bluetooth.

Samsung T739 Katalyst became yet another cell phone to support T-Mobile's HotSpot @Home service. Customers will be able to switch between GSM and Wi-Fi networks during voice calls. Features include quad-band GSM/EDGE connectivity, Wi-Fi, stereo Bluetooth, 1.3Mpix camera, speaker-independent voice recognition, and a microSD slot (up to 2GB).

Samsung has released in Korea a special edition of its SPH-W2400 phone, with an AMOLED display. AMOLED screens provide higher performance than regular LCDs. Other features of this handset include HSDPA compatibility, 2Mpix camera, Bluetooth, DMB, built-in media player, and more.
